         <description><![CDATA[<div>This story takes place in a future time when one can serve time in prison in advance for a murder that they intend to commit when they finish their sentence, thus giving them a "<em>license to kill</em> one person without further punishment".  The "<em>time in advance</em>" is served at a 50% discount from the actual sentence time that the crime would normally incur. People who serve this time in advance are called "<strong>pre-criminals</strong>". The <strong>catch </strong>to enjoying this 50% discount is that, while in prison, one has to do hard but necessary labor in many dangerous off-world environments where most prisoners end up either dead or <strong>maimed </strong>for life.  Thus, one's odds at surviving this time served in advance are <strong>slim </strong>indeed. This story is about two such pre-criminals who have just returned to Earth from serving their seven-year, off-world sentences in advance. <br><br>The two pre-criminals in question are Nick Crandall and Otto Henck. Nick served his time in prison so he could kill his ex-employer, Stephanson, who had stolen an invention from him and gotten rich from it. Otto served his time in prison so he could kill his ex-wife Elsa, who had treated him extremely badly for many years. After being released from prison and returning to Earth, Nick and Otto went their separate ways to do their <em>foul deeds</em>.<br><br>Nick checked into a <strong>posh </strong>hotel and was soon visited by his ex-wife Polly.  She thought he had served his sentence so he could kill her in revenge, so she preemptively confessed about cheating on him several times during their marriage and begged forgiveness. He was shocked by this <strong>revelation</strong>!<br><br>Then his brother Dan visited him and was going to kill him with a blaster, but, fortunately for Nick, Dan couldn't bring himself to kill his own brother. Dan thought that Nick had served his sentence so he could kill Dan in revenge, so Dan preemptively confessed that he had been one of Polly's main lovers and begged forgiveness for cheating on him with his wife. Nick was shocked by this revelation as well.<br><br>In addition to these mind-shattering revelations, at different times, two different strangers approached him and offered to pay him well to kill their enemies for them to better their own lives. Disgusted, Nick turned them down <em>without a second thought</em>. <br><br>Finally, he called Stephanson, his main target of revenge, on a video phone.  By this time, Nick was so disappointed <em>in his fellow man </em>and so numbed by his own blind <strong>naivete </strong>that he told Stephanson that he had given up on his <em>quest for vengeance </em>and didn't want to kill him anymore.  Stephanson was somewhat shocked... and then relieved to the  point that he voluntarily offered to give Nick a percentage of the company's profits to reimburse him for the way he has cheated Nick out of his fame and riches.  <em>So his friends turned out to be his enemies, and his enemy turned out to be his friend.</em><br><br>To cap off (conclude) the <strong>denouement</strong>, Otto came to visit Nick in his hotel room at the end of the story and told him that his ex-wife and intended murder victim Elsa has died in a freak accident the month before. So he, Otto, had served seven years in prison for nothing. What cruel irony. The story ends with both men reflecting on the value of life and the sacrifices they've made to arrive at this point in their lives.</div>]]></description>
